fre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

商品進銷存管理程序-文庫吧

2024-12-28 02:56 本頁面


【正文】 ,amp。)。 break。 case 0:break。 } if(choice=1amp。amp。choice=3) if(p=SearchNode(head,data,choice))//調(diào)用查找函數(shù)并對應相應選擇 { printHead()。 printNode(pdata)。 } else printf(it is not in the list\n)。 }while(choice)。 * 里的主要代碼 switch(choice) { case 1:printHead()。 head=printList(head)。 //輸入為 1,則調(diào)用 printList函數(shù) break。 case 2:head=baseManage(head)。//輸入為 2,則調(diào)用基本管理函數(shù) 9 break。 case 3:head=profitManage(head)。//輸入為 3,則調(diào)用庫存管理函數(shù) break。 case 4:countManage(head)。//輸入為 4,則調(diào)用銷售統(tǒng)計函數(shù) break。 case 5:head=searchManage(head)。//輸入為 5,則調(diào)用查詢函數(shù) break。 case 0:break。 } * 里的主要代碼 Type data。 struct node *p。 if(!head)//如果 head為空,則執(zhí)行創(chuàng)建文件函數(shù) { createFile()。 head=readFile(head)。 system(cls)。 } Else//否則則以插入的方式創(chuàng)建商品基本信息 { readNode(amp。data)。 head=InsertOrder(head,data,1)。 system(cls)。 } return head。 * Ceshi()//進入界面時要輸入管理 員名字和密碼 head=readFile(head)。//從文件里讀取商品數(shù)據(jù) if(!head)//如果數(shù)據(jù)為空 ,則創(chuàng)建一個文件輸入商品數(shù)據(jù) { 10 createFile()。 head=readFile(head)。 } do { menu()。//運行一級菜單 printf(Please input your choice:)。 scanf(%d,amp。choice)。 if(choice=0amp。amp。choice=5) head=runMain(head,choice)。//依據(jù)選擇調(diào)用各類函數(shù) else printf(error input,please input your choice again!\n)。 }while(choice)。 saveFile(head)。//保存數(shù)據(jù) char s1[10],t1[10],s[10]=admin,t[10]=12345。//定義管理員和密碼 int count=0。//計數(shù) do { printf(Please input the administration39。s name and the secret code\n)。//提示輸入管理員和密碼 printf(name: )。 gets(s1)。 printf(secret code: )。 gets(t1)。 if(strcmp(s,s1)||strcmp(t,t1))//比較輸入的 數(shù)據(jù)與原數(shù)據(jù)是否相同 { printf(input error!please input name and secret code again!\n)。 count++。//若不是 ,則重新執(zhí)行循環(huán) ,計數(shù)器加 1 } 11 else { printf(wele!\n)。//若是 ,則進入界面 ,運行程序 break。 } if(count==3) { printf(illegal administrater!\n)。 exit(1)。//當輸入超過 3次是還檢驗錯誤 ,提示非法用戶 ,退出程序 } }while(strcmp(s,s1)||strcmp(t,t1))。 ( 4)系統(tǒng)測試 模塊測試:測試各 模塊的測試 *:當輸入 name和 code時,只要其中一個錯誤,就提示 input error! Please input again!當連續(xù)三次輸入錯誤時,系統(tǒng)提示 illgal user!退出系統(tǒng); 若輸入正確,則提示 wele!進入系統(tǒng)。 系統(tǒng)測試:系統(tǒng)功能的完整測試 *:執(zhí)行插入商品信息功能時,輸入商品號、商品名、廠家、進貨價、銷售價、客戶數(shù)量等基本信息,再退回一級菜單顯示商品信息,發(fā)現(xiàn)剛剛輸入的商品信息已在商品序列中。 *:執(zhí)行該功能(包括利潤計算和排 名), 并顯示出了各類商品的利潤和排名。 退回一級菜單顯示信息, 發(fā)現(xiàn)商品利潤和排名已經(jīng)算好。 *:按 4 執(zhí)行銷售統(tǒng)計功能,可以顯示出商品總額,總客戶數(shù)和總利潤的數(shù)值。 *:條件查詢包括輸入商品名、輸入商品號或輸入排名數(shù)都可顯示相應商品信息。 *:打開 D盤里的文本文檔,刪除原先的二進制文件。打開 vc,執(zhí)行該功能,輸入 0 則發(fā)現(xiàn)退回主菜單,按 1 顯示信息發(fā)現(xiàn)提示 No records;重回該函數(shù),可輸入多件商品信息(只要編號不為零),則回主菜單按 1能顯示出來;之后再執(zhí) 行該函數(shù)功能, 12 發(fā)現(xiàn)每次只能輸入一件商品信息了。 預期結果與實際結果相同,說明該系統(tǒng)運行效果較好。 。 ( 5)系統(tǒng)運行界面 //輸入錯誤 ,系統(tǒng)提示重輸 //菜單顯示 //按 2之后顯示商品基本信息管理菜單,再按 1,插入商品 13 //求商品總額的界面 //按商品號查詢界面 ( 6)總結 優(yōu)點 :設置了密碼測試 ,并添加了涉及商品進銷比、利潤、客戶數(shù)、進銷比等與企業(yè)息息相關的功能,使企業(yè)能更好地把握采購和銷售之間的關系。 缺點:密碼的設置不安全,不完善,主要在于它要無法對密碼進行修改 。而且產(chǎn)品的采購、庫存和銷售之間盤雜在一起,沒有系統(tǒng)地分類起來。界面的設置也不美觀,黑屏和無清屏功能。 體會:一個月來的課程設計讓我對 C的理解更深刻了,鏈表和文件等高級的運用也從以前的陌生到熟悉了。在 C的課程設計里,要更多創(chuàng)新,汲取百家之長,不斷 與同學交流經(jīng)驗,為以后的項目課程實踐打下鋪墊。 附錄:源碼 一.主模塊 } include include 14 include include include void printHead() {printf(%7s%7s%5s%7s%7s%7s%7s%5s%7s%5s%7s%7s\n,商品號 ,商品名 ,廠家 ,進貨量 ,銷售量 ,庫存量 ,進銷比 ,客戶 ,進貨價 ,售價 ,利潤 ,排名 )。 } void menu() { printf(\n\n\n\n\n\n)。 printf( 企業(yè)商品進銷存管理系統(tǒng) \n)。 printf( *********** ********************\n)。 printf( *********** ********************\n)。 printf( ********** ************************\n)。 printf( *********** ************************\n)。 printf( *********** ************************\n)。 printf( *********** ********************\n)。 printf( *********** ********************************\n)。 } void menuBase() { printf(\n\n\n\n\n\n)。 printf( 企業(yè)商品進銷存管理系統(tǒng) \n)。 printf( %%%%%%%%%%%% %%%%%%%%%%%%%%%%%%%\n)。 printf( %%%%%%%%%%%% %%%%%%%%%%%%%%%%%%%\n)。 printf( %%%%%%%%%%%% %%%%%%%%%%%%%%%%%%%\n)。 printf( %%%%%%%%%%%% %%%%%%%%%%%%%%%%%%%\n)。 } void menuProfit() { 15 printf(\n\n\n\n\n\n)。 printf( 企業(yè)商品進銷存管理系統(tǒng) \n)。 printf( @@@@@@@@@@@@@ @@@@@@@@@@@@@@@@@@\n)。 printf( @@@@@@@@@@@@@ @@@@@@@@@@@@@@@@@@\n)。 printf( @@@@@@@@@@@@@ @@@@@@@@@@@@@@@@@@\n)。 } void menuCount() { printf(\n\n\n\n\n\n)。 printf( 企業(yè)商品進銷存管理系統(tǒng) \n)。 printf( am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。 am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。\n)。 printf( am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。 am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。\n)。 printf( am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。amp。 amp。amp。amp。amp。amp
點擊復制文檔內(nèi)容
環(huán)評公示相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1